Report TheVis April 1, 2012 8:59 PM BST
Save your money and try another project. These trading room are dead on their ars*s.

Also, given the biggest potential markets the London offices have never really taken off, apart from perhaps Elitebet in the early years.  There is no reason to expect anything more than a couple of casual customers at any new venture.
Report SHAPESHIFTER April 2, 2012 9:59 PM BST
I looked into starting one.  I had the site (near Liverpool Street Station) and the plans/budget drawn up.

The numbers didn't make sense and didn't offer a decent return.

If it did make sense, I always thought betfair themselves would set up rooms for no other reason than having a platform to promote the brand.
